Understanding Quantum Computing in Drug Discovery
Quantum computing harnesses the principles of quantum mechanics to perform calculations exponentially faster than classical computers. In drug discovery, this means quantum systems can analyze vast molecular structures, predict drug-target interactions, and optimize compounds at an unprecedented scale. Unlike traditional computers that process information in binary (0s and 1s), quantum computers use qubits, which enable parallel computations and superposition, significantly enhancing computational efficiency.
Key Breakthroughs in Quantum Computing for Drug Discovery
1. Accelerating Molecular Simulations
Simulating molecular interactions is one of the most time-consuming aspects of drug discovery. Quantum computing allows researchers to model complex biological molecules with higher accuracy and speed, reducing the need for trial-and-error experiments in labs. This capability helps in identifying promising drug candidates much earlier in the development process.
2. Enhancing Drug-Target Interactions Analysis
Quantum algorithms can analyze how potential drug compounds interact with specific biological targets, such as proteins and enzymes. By improving the precision of these predictions, quantum computing helps researchers design drugs that are more effective with fewer side effects, leading to safer treatments for various diseases.
